JOB SUMMARY

The Nurse Practitioner – Addiction Medicine is a skilled healthcare professional responsible for delivering high-quality medical and educational services to patients within the scope of their license and in accordance with the Nurse Practitioner Protocol and State of Wisconsin regulations. Working in collaboration with a licensed physician, this individual provides compassionate, evidence-based care to individuals affected by substance use disorders. The Nurse Practitioner ensures compliance with clinical guidelines, organizational policies, and state regulations while supporting the holistic health of patients. Additionally, this role contributes to integrated care efforts, collaborates with cross-functional teams, and participates in quality improvement initiatives that align with the organization’s mission and goals.


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S

  • Obtains complete medical history and physical data to ensure accurate and comprehensive patient records in accordance with clinical protocols.
  • Performs appropriate physical examinations and documents findings in the patient’s electronic health record (EHR) to support diagnosis and care planning.
  • Interprets clinical data and determines the need for laboratory and diagnostic testing to support evidence-based decision-making.
  • Synthesizes clinical and diagnostic information to establish a diagnosis related to substance use disorders and develops individualized treatment plans.
  • Provides education to patients and families regarding prescribed medications, treatment plans, and care expectations to ensure understanding and adherence.
  • Collaborates with interdisciplinary health team members to ensure coordinated, comprehensive delivery of care.
  • Coordinates and facilitates referrals to appropriate health care providers and facilities based on patient needs and treatment plans.
  • Delivers health education to patients and families on disease processes, wellness strategies, and self-care practices to support improved health outcomes.
  • Maintains accurate and timely documentation of assessments, treatment plans, medication lists, and follow-up care to ensure regulatory compliance and appropriate reimbursement.
  • Adheres to the organization’s drug formulary and prescriptive protocols to remain compliant with regulatory and practice guidelines.
  • Identifies barriers to patient care delivery and collaborates with clinical and administrative teams to implement corrective actions.
  • Provides clinical supervision and supports triage decisions by assisting clinical staff with complex patient needs or urgent care issues.
  • Demonstrates accountability for individual performance and resource utilization to support operational efficiency and cost-effectiveness.
  • Complies with established safety protocols to maintain a safe environment for patients, staff, and visitors.
  • Conducts comprehensive history and physical assessments, differential diagnoses, and treatment interventions aligned with scope of practice.
  • Educates the care team on addictive disorders and co-occurring medical or behavioral health conditions to ensure integrated, patient-centered care.
  • Prescribes appropriate medications, including medication-assisted treatments (MAT), based on clinical best practices and patient-specific factors.
  • Collaborate with internal and external partners, including hospitals, emergency departments, and community providers, to ensure continuity of care.
  • Participates in the development of patient education materials and refers patients and families to appropriate community resources.
  • Maintains consistent attendance and availability to fulfill the essential duties of the role.
  • Meets and maintains role-specific competency requirements to ensure ongoing clinical proficiency and compliance with professional standards.
  • Leads and coordinates crisis intervention and addiction medicine services, including assessment, treatment planning, medication management, patient education, and discharge planning.
  • Prepares and documents prescription orders for medications, including controlled substances, in accordance with regulatory and organizational standards.
  • Triages patient phone calls, providing clinical guidance and reassurance to patients and families as appropriate.
  • Actively participates in designated committee work and organizational initiatives that support quality improvement and strategic goals.
  • Maintains strict adherence to scheduled work hours with regular and reliable attendance.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.


E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E

  • Master’s degree in Nursing.
  • Minimum of two years of nursing experience.
  • Preferred Doctor of Nursing Practice (DNP)
  • Preferred one year of experience in addiction medicine or related specialty.


CERTIFICATIONS / LICENSES

  • Current Wisconsin Registered Nurse (RN) license.
  • Advanced Practice Nurse Prescriber (APNP) certification.
  • DATA-waiver (DEAX) prescribing privileges.
  • Basic Life Support (BLS) certification at time of hire, or within three-months of employment.
  • Valid Wisconsin Driver’s License required with an acceptable motor vehicle record (MVR), per FHC guidelines.
